Warning Signs You Need Ceiling Water Damage Repair

Ignoring the warning signs of Ceiling Water Damage Repair can lead to costly repairs down the line. Here are some common sign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of a hidden moisture issue. Don’t ignore these smells, they can show a more serious problem.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or a burst pipe. Don’t wait to address these stains, they can spread and cause further damage.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ew growth can be a sign of poor ventilation or a hidden moisture issue. Don’t ignore these growths, they can pose health risks and cause further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of a hidden moisture issue. Don’t ignore these signs, they can show a more serious problem.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, isolated water stain Yes No You can likely handle a small stain with a DIY kit.
Large water stain or multiple stains No Yes A large stain or multiple stains show a more serious issue that needs professional attention.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es These signs show a hidden moisture issue that needs professional attention to prevent further damage.
Water damage in a high-traffic area No Yes Water damage in a high-traffic area needs professional attention to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g., electrical room) No Yes Water damage in sensitive areas needs professional attention to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es An unknown source of water damage needs professional attention to identify and repair the issue.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ost in The Colony, TX

The cost of Ceiling Water Damage Repair in The Colony, TX,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water involved.
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.
Mold remediation $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of mold growth.
Dehumidification and ventilation $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ture involved.
Permitting and inspections $100 – $500 The type of permit required and the frequency of inspections.
Disinfection and sanitizing $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
